		<description><![CDATA[With recent news of excessive, harmful radiation from medical imaging procedures, the U.S. Food &#038; Drug Administration announced on February 9, 2010 an initiative to decrease unnecessary exposure from computed tomography (CT) scans, nuclear medicine studies, and fluoroscopy.  These contribute substantially to total radiation exposure, with much higher radiation than standard and dental X-rays, and mammography.  ]]></description>
